It's getting icy out there, folks. Which means you totally deserve an escape to a ksar, one of those fortified mud brick cities in the deserts of Morocco.

The most famous of ksars is called Aït Benhaddou-- it was dubbed a UNESCO World Heritage Site in 1987 because it is "a striking example of southern Moroccan architecture."

Aït Benhaddou is also the setting for many movies you might have seen, like "The Mummy," "Babel," and "Prince of Persia." Russell Crowe's character receives his combat training here in "Gladiator," and it's been featured in a some recent episodes of "Game of Thrones."

With warm winter temperatures and even warmer, friendlier people, Aït Benhaddou is a winter destination that will thaw your cold soul.

Aït Benhaddou is about a three-hour drive from Marrakesh, and you can enter the town by hopping across stones in a shallow river.

After your visit, hunt down the nearby Atlas Studios, a desert outpost where additional scenes are shot for the area's many films.

Where to Stay in Morocco
Ryad Bahia, Meknes(01 of05)
Open Image Modal
At Ryad Bahia you feel like you're an honored guest in a traditional Moroccan home. Your hosts present a delightfully quaint experience within the Meknes Medina, one you're not soon to forget.

Palais Amani is the essence of tranquility inside the unparalleled chaos of the world-famous Fez city Medina. It's a five-star, luxury experience without comparison! Don't travel to Fez without setting yourself up in the one hotel which can tame the labyrinth outside its modest door.
Kasbah Mohayut, Merzouga(03 of05)
Open Image Modal
One of the most memorable experiences in Morocco is a night under the stars of the Sahara desert, and Kasbah Mohayut provides it with exceptional guides. In this image you can see that a desert night can be just as compelling as the powerful sights of the day.
Dar Chamaa, Ouarzazate(04 of05)
Open Image Modal
Countless filming crews have passed through Ouarzazate (pronounced "war-za-zat"), and they inevitably find themselves at the Dar Chamaa. Use it as your luxurious gateway to retrace the steps of such blockbusters as Lawrence of Arabia, The Mummy, Gladiator and Babel.
Riad al Massarah, Marrakech(05 of05)
Open Image Modal
Marrakech is hectic, vibrant and intense -- and that's why we love it! But your stay in the medina can be peaceful, relaxing and authentic at Riad al Massarah. Michel and Michael (your hosts) will take excellent care of you, ensuring that all your needs for a rewarding Marrakech experience are met. There is an in-house, tranquil "hammam" which you'll definitely want to take advantage of.
